The meeting of Sozar Subari and Irakli Zarkua with the SDC representatives

The Chair of the Regional Policy and Self-Government Committee, Sozar Subari accompanied by Irakli Zarkua held a meeting with the representatives of the Swedish Development and Cooperation Agency (SDC) and the International Advisory Organization “Mezo-Partner”.


The parties exchanged their positions concerning the economic development of the municipalities and dwelt on the challenges in this direction.


“We echoed certain ideas, including programs and projects, as well as the ways for our international partners to enhance our municipalities. It was a productive meeting and I believe we will further meet in the Capital, as well as in our municipalities and regions to get informed about their local challenges”, - I. Zarkua stated.


The meeting was attended by Marcus Jenal, Frank Waeltring, Beka Tagauri, Sofia Svanadze and Zviad Archuadze.


Since 2012, SDC along with ADA in close cooperation with UNDP support the Georgian Government in the decentralization reform and enhancement of the local development and regional and central institutional capacity. Within this cooperation, the Georgian Government received certain aid for the development of the policy and processes of Local Economic Development (LED).


In 2021, SDC initiated the establishment of the partnership for local economic development aiming at the estimation of the LED current system in Georgia and aid to the actors in the development of the LED further visions and facilitation of enhancement and sustainability of the achieved outcomes.
